From Roland Garros to Wimbledon


A few weeks ago, Francesca Curmi made history in becoming the first ever Maltese tennis player to qualify in a grand slam maind draw in the Juniors event of Roland Garros. She battled through the qualifying with an incredible first round win against WTA player 459 from Swiss, and swept through the second round and into the main draw!

Her journey at the prestigious Roland Garros ended in the first round of the main draw in both singles and doubles, after failing to perform to the runner up of the tournment of the singles event.

Francesca’s and her teams journey continue as they now moved to the second part of the season on the grass. This is her first time feeling and playing on this incredible surface in prepration for Wimbledon Juniours.

At the moment Francesca and her coach Matthew Asciak are on a training camp in London in preperation for the first grass court tournament in Rohampton G1. Following this, they will start their journey in Wimbledon, where she will be playing the qualifying stages…all the white of course 😉
